Request for Proposal for implementation of SAP HANA at MCL1. Background and Introduction1.1. About MCL, ZAMBIAMaamba Collieries Limited (MCL) is the largest coal mining company in Zambia. MCL adopts modern,eco-friendly mining and processing methods. To add substantial value to the mining operations, MCL issetting up initially a 300 MW mine-mouth, coal fired power plant at Maamba. This will cater to the growingdemand for power and contribute to economic development of the nation.1.2. Need for SAPMCL, ZAMBIA has now been in SAGE ACCPAC ERP since the last 4 years. Now MCL, ZAMBIAis looking at streamlining the processes and enabling itself for a high rate of Integration growth.Towards this end it has identified SAP as an effective IT tool which will serve its needs related tosystems and processes.2. Change ManagementImplementation of new or changed business processes will affect users in MCL, ZAMBIA and requirechange in the functional processes followed. During implementation, the ERP Implementer willhelp in creating and maintaining effective communication and change management vital to thesuccessful adoption of the new or changed processes.The ERP Implementer shall ensure change management to ensure the successful implementationand usage of the SAP system by the officials of MCL, ZAMBIA. Towards this end the ERPImplementer should detail out a plan to ensure change management focused on proper implementationof SAP.12. Project Team StructureThe project organization will comprise of a steering committee, a core project team from MCL,ZAMBIA and the ERP Implementer’s project team.The bidders will describe the ERP Implementation project organization in the bids. It is expected tohave a senior functionary heading the project team supported by separate coordinators for variousmodules of implementation.Steering CommitteeThe purpose of the Steering Committee is to meet periodically – typically monthly to discuss theoverall status of the project. Any issues that affect the project from a scope, timing, resource, coststandpoint or that cannot be resolved at the work team level should be discussed and resolved bythe Steering Committee. The overall responsibility of this committee is to maintain and set policyand direction for the project.The attendees from the ERP Implementer in the steering committee meetings must be officials ofsenior management (typically Project Director/ Project Manager) who will be able to take decisionson pertinent points. MCL, ZAMBIA will subsequently define the members of the steering committee.MCL,ZAMBIA Project TeamMCL, ZAMBIA will define a project team comprising of MCL, ZAMBIA officials or Consultants tosupport and facilitate the ERP Implementer in defining and facilitating the business blueprinting andtesting.8

Change Request ManagementThe methodology to manage changes in scope and schedule during the course of the project mustbe described clearly in the bid. ERP Implementer will have to ensure that the change requests areadequately handled. Minor change requests should be handled by ERP Implementer within thescope of the existing project without any additional commercial implications. Major changes couldbe additionally charged based on the per man month rate quoted in the financial bid. Minor and majorchanges will be mutually agreed upon between ERP Implementer and MCL, ZAMBIA.3.8.
